Output 326b03fa84f383b75b74b6f8fa39fe943f3ae0a62f99bbd0417e8c4e93ebdfe5:2

value
8378671820
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9964682d671525bf047665cd1d46e803ff4cac623a52f1a6b5b006dfe3695cf3
address
tb1pn9jxstt8z5jm7prkvhx363hgq0l5etrz8ff0rf44kqrdlcmftnes82wcep
transaction
326b03fa84f383b75b74b6f8fa39fe943f3ae0a62f99bbd0417e8c4e93ebdfe5
confirmations
30076
spent
true